CGEN doesn't relate to gdb per se. Perhaps you meant the closest
thing is the old sim/ sources which are logically a sibling to gdb/.
gdb version drift does not seem to affect either binutils or sim work
much, so any reasonably recent version should be fine.
Of course, GDB can use a CGEN-generated libopcodes for disassembling.
